Since its obviously too late to add anything so large to Reach, this could eventually be implimented as as playlist.
(Squad = Group of 5 who play together as a squad. Team = Group of 4 squads that play together.)
Squads
A set of 5, with one Squad Leader, one Second in Command, and 3 other players.
~ If a few people aren't online, people of similar skill could be matched up with your squad.
~ Squad preferences could be set up, such as a default squad leader, and a second if the first isn't online, and the "Team" (group of squads) your squad prefers to play with, as well as whether to play as UNSC or Covenant. (assuming the gametype is UNSC vs Covenant)
~ You could join multiple Squads, and see which ones are online and which one you want to play with after you select the playlist in a menu on the right like the friends list in the Beta.
~ Squad Leaders could be elected, or chosen randomly.
~ Squad Leaders would then choose the Squad Color, which would be the players' Secondary Color, and Squad Emblem, which would be displayed in lobby, and Leader Chat Menu.
Teams
A set of 4 Squads that play as a team against another set of 4 Squads.
~ Once you have a Squad of 5 (either by selecting one you are a member of from a menu, or by being matched with a Squad missing a player), the Squad Leader can select a Team that the Squad has joined, or be matched into a Team missing a Squad.
~ Players would have their Primary Color randomly set to either Red or Blue.
Gameplay
250 kills (to maintain the 12.5 kills/player ratio as in team Slayer), then, depending on the playlist, the game could end, or continue with the opposite Team getting a Flag that they must defend, as well as trying to get enough kills for their own Flag to appear. This would give the losing Team a better chance at catching up, as the winning Team has to retrieve the Flag, as well as return it.
Points
I like the idea of Campaign scoring in matchmaking, and I like the idea of being able to do something with those points.
~ Any vehicle(excluding Spacecraft), weapon, or Armor Ability would be available for sale. The more powerful the weapon/vehicle, the more expensive.
~ You could bring up a menu like the one in Forge to select your purchase.
~ Squad members could pool funds for a big purchase.
Map
Bungie could just create a few "Perefct Maps", as described by OP, on Forge World, using the Forge.
Game Start
~ Players would start in a dropship (Pelican for UNSC, Spirit for Covenant), a seperate dropship for each Squad (Squads could slect Colors and Emblems for their dropship).
~ They would have 30 seconds to select any two weapons that appear in normal Matchmaking (excluding Rockets and Snipers, as well as the Covenant equivalents, if playing for the Covenant) off a rack, then players automatically hop out (like in the Halo 3 level, The Ark) as the dropship swoops low.
~ After the initial spawn, players spawn as normal, near a teammate, with DMR primary, Assault Rifle secondary, or Needle Rifle and Plasma Repeater.
~ At least 2 of every weapon (including weapons that don't normally appear in Matchmaking) would appear on the map.
Waypoints and Weapon/Vehicle Drops
~ Weapons bought would be dropped in a Drop Pod after a 10 second delay.
~ Vehicles bough would be delivered by the Squad Pelican or Squad Spirit.
~ Vehicles would have the Squad Emblem somewhere on them.
~ Vehicles would have mini pictures of themselves (in Team Color tones) as a waypoint seen by the whole Team
~ Items bought would be dropped on the location they were purchased at in drop pods.
~ Squads may have more than one weapon drop at a time, in more than one location, each weapon dropping in a different pod. Multiple weapons bought in the same area would drop in a rough circle (perhaps splattering players not paying attention).
~ Only one vehicle could be delivered at a time, and vehicle purchases made while the Squad Dropship is delivering a vehicle would be delivered after a 40 second delay.
